Get elapsed time record by identifier task.elapseditem.get
Scope:
taskWho can execute the method: any user
The method returns a record of elapsed time by its identifier.
Method Parameters
Required parameters are marked with *
|
Name |
Description |
|
TASKID* |
Identifier of the task. The task identifier can be obtained when creating a new task or by using the getting task list method |
|
ITEMID* |
Identifier of the elapsed time record. It can be obtained when creating a new record or by using the getting elapsed time records list method |
Warning
It is mandatory to follow the order of parameters in the request as specified in the table. Otherwise, the request will result in errors.

Response Handling
HTTP status: 200
{
"result":[
{
"ID": "1",
"TASK_ID": "691",
"USER_ID": "1",
"COMMENT_TEXT": "1",
"SECONDS": "3600",
"MINUTES": "60",
"SOURCE": "2",
"CREATED_DATE": "2024-05-16T10:33:00+02:00",
"DATE_START": "2024-05-16T10:33:15+02:00",
"DATE_STOP": "2024-05-16T10:33:15+02:00"
}
],
"time":{
"start":1712137817.343984,
"finish":1712137817.605804,
"duration":0.26182007789611816,
"processing":0.018325090408325195,
"date_start":"2024-04-03T12:50:17+03:00",
"date_finish":"2024-04-03T12:50:17+03:00"
}
}
Returned Data
|
Name |
Description |
|
result |
Information about the elapsed time record |
|
time |
Information about the request execution time |
